Mae H. Fricke, age 87, of Rivers Bend Health and Rehabilitation Center, Manitowoc,
formerly of 607 Chicago St., Manitowoc, entered eternal rest early Saturday,
Dec. 30, 2006, at the center.
Funeral services will be 10 a.m. Tuesday, Jan. 2, 2007, at St. Francis of Assisi
on Waldo. The Mass of Christian Burial will be celebrated by the Rev. Daniel Felton
with burial to follow at Evergreen Cemetery.
Mae was born May 2, 1919, in Stangelville in Kewaunee County. She was the daughter
of the late Frank and Antonette Mleziva Schwiner. Mae was employed for 33 years
until 1976 at the Hotel Manitowoc. In 1983 she retired from St. Mary's Home where
she had been employed for seven years.
On June 30, 1952, she married Erwin G. "Peanuts" Fricke, in Stangelville. He
preceded her in death Dec. 23, 1983. She was a member of St. Francis of Assisi
and was a long time member of the former Sacred Heart Catholic Church.
Mae is survived by two very close friends: Malcom and Margaret Shaw, Manitowoc;
one sister-in-law: Irene Schwiner; nieces, nephews along with other relatives
and friends.
She was preceded in death by her husband: Erwin "Peanuts" Fricke; and two brothers:
Raymond and Benjamin Schwiner
Friends may call at St. Francis of Assisi on Waldo on Tuesday, from 9 a.m. until
the time of services at 10 a.m.
The Harrigan Parkside Funeral Home and Cremation Center, North 11th and St. Clair
streets, Manitowoc, is assisting the family with funeral arrangements.
Herald Times Reporter, Dec. 31, 2006
